Transaction 725a7d1255ef481b8059ded03afe1887779717f87de636eddde504b1602ed4a9
1 Input
1 Output
-
725a7d1255ef481b8059ded03afe1887779717f87de636eddde504b1602ed4a9:0
- value
- 651320
- script pubkey
- OP_0 OP_PUSHBYTES_20 e76d818d9849c48f00bf27f9b94c13090c29a151
- address
- bc1quakcrrvcf8zg7q9lylumjnqnpyxzng232nsg04